Job Title: Control Centre Monitoring OfficerLocation: NewhamContract Type: TemporaryShift Pattern: Late/Night Shifts

Are you ready to make a difference in your community? Join a team as a Control Centre Monitoring Officer and play a vital role in ensuring safety and efficiency in our operations!

As a key player in the Control Room, you'll support front-line operational officers and collaborate with the Metropolitan Police to monitor and manage essential services. Your tasks will include:

  • Conducting vital data checks using various systems
  • Monitoring CCTV cameras in line with the CCTV Code of practise
  • Responding to Council Out of Hours calls for housing repairs and social service referrals

Key Responsibilities:

  • Provide direct support to frontline officers through radio and phone communication
  • Maintain high standards of service delivery to residents and businesses
  • Efficiently operate and monitor CCTV systems, ensuring compliance with procedures
  • Update computer systems and maintain meticulous records

What We're Looking For:

  • Basic understanding of local authority enforcement practises and relevant legislation
  • Excellent written and oral communication skills
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team
  • Experience in a call centre environment and operating CCTV systems

Why Join Us?

  • Be part of a dedicated team that prioritises community safety!
  • Flexible shift patterns: Work late shifts from 16:00 to 06:00, including weekends and bank holidays (only 2 night shifts every 4 weeks)
  • Contribute to emergency planning and multi-agency collaboration
